Official title
A Randomized Trial Comparing Erector Spinae Plane Block Versus Serratus Posterior Superior Intercostal Plane Block for Postoperative Analgesic Efficacy in Patients Undergoing Coronary Artery Bypass Graft Surgery
Overview
This prospective, randomized, active-controlled, double-blind, parallel-group study compares the postoperative analgesic efficacy and safety of ultrasound-guided bilateral Erector Spinae Plane Block (ESPB) versus bilateral Serratus Posterior Superior Intercostal Plane Block (SPSIPB) in adult patients (45-85 years, ASA I-III) undergoing elective coronary artery bypass graft surgery. The primary outcome is postoperative pain intensity assessed by Numeric Rating Scale (NRS) at 2, 4, 8, 16, 24, and 48 hours after surgery. Secondary outcomes include intraoperative fentanyl/remifentanil consumption, postoperative morphine consumption, patient-controlled analgesia (PCA) demand/delivery parameters (if PCA is used), need for rescue analgesics, extubation and mobilization times, peak inspiratory flow measured by incentive spirometry at predefined time points, ICU and hospital length of stay, recovery quality (QoR-15 at 0, 24, and 48 hours), mortality, and block-related adverse events.
Interventions
- Procedure Ultrasound-guided Erector Spinae Plane Block (ESPB)
Bilateral ultrasound-guided ESPB performed preoperatively under sedation at the T4-T5 transverse process level using 20 mL of 0.25% bupivacaine per side (total 40 mL). - Procedure Ultrasound-guided Serratus Posterior Superior Intercostal Plane Block (SPSIPB)
Bilateral ultrasound-guided SPSIPB performed preoperatively under sedation at the 2nd-3rd intercostal space using 20 mL of 0.25% bupivacaine per side (total 40 mL).
Primary outcome measures
- Postoperative pain intensity [Time frame: 2, 4, 8, 16, 24, and 48 hours after surgery]
Secondary outcome measures (3)
- Cumulative postoperative opioid consumption [Time frame: First 24 hours after surgery]
- Need for rescue analgesia [Time frame: Up to 48 hours after surgery]
- Quality of Recovery (QoR-15) score [Time frame: Baseline (preoperative), postoperative 24 hours, and 48 hours after surgery]
Eligibility criteria
Inclusion criteria
- Age 45-85 years
- Scheduled for elective coronary artery bypass graft (CABG) surgery
- American Society of Anesthesiologists (ASA) I-II-III
- Patients who provide written informed consent and agree to participate in the study
Exclusion criteria
- Emergency cases
- ASA IV-V
- Known allergy to local anesthetics
- Coagulopathy (platelet count <100,000/mm³, INR >1.5, aPTT >1.5× normal)
- Infection at the block injection site
- Pregnancy
- Patients who do not provide written informed consent or decline to participate after being informed
